FEMA Assistance: What it Means for St. Louis Residents

The approval of FEMA assistance opens the door to a wide range of crucial support for those impacted by the tornado. This includes:

  • Individual Assistance: Financial aid for temporary housing, home repairs, and other essential needs. Residents can apply for assistance online through the FEMA website or by phone.   • Public Assistance: Funding to help state and local governments repair damaged public infrastructure, including roads, bridges, and public buildings. This is crucial for restoring essential services and getting the community back on its feet.
  • Hazard Mitigation Grant Program: This program provides funding to help communities reduce their vulnerability to future disasters. This could involve measures such as strengthening building codes or improving drainage systems.
